Hardware and software components of grid computing systems innovation

Our products and services help network operators connect more. Difference between cloud computing and grid computing cloud. The main point of grid software ive used has been to balance the needs of multiple users, and ensure the right environment is set up on the target node. Right now, many existing grid computer systems rely on proprietary software and tools. Oracle corporation, headquartered in california, is one of the leading multinational companies designing and manufacturing software, hardware, and middleware. The adobe flash plugin is needed to view this content. The grid can be thought as a distributed system with noninteractive workloads that involve a large no. Supercomputing and grid computing information systems. These delays arise in the computer system from such factors as data access time.

Grid fabric layer provides standardized access to local resourcespecific operations software is provided to discover computers os version, hardware config, usage load storage systems networks globus generalpurpose architecture for reservation and allocation gara. Grid computing is distinguished from conventional highperformance computing systems such as cluster computing in that grid computers have each node set to perform a different taskapplication. Using existing hardware for a grid can save a firm the millions of dollars it might otherwise cost to buy a conventional supercomputer, further bringing massive computing capabilities to organizations that would otherwise never. What are the differences between grid computing and cloud. Evolution of grid computing architecture and grid adoption. Options for improving windows application performance grid computing on windows the digipede network is a grid computing solution that provides the advantages of. Grid fabric layer provides standardized access to local resourcespecific operations software is provided to discover computers os version, hardware config, usage load storage systems networks globus.

Grid computing combines computers from multiple administrative domains to reach a common goal, to solve a single task, and may then disappear just as quickly. Intel announces 2020 us partner of the year awards for. Trends in computer hardware and software platforms. Grids are often constructed with generalpurpose grid middleware software libraries. The early efforts in grid computing started as a project to link supercomputing sites, but have now grown far beyond their original intent. A computing grid can be thought of as a distributed system with noninteractive workloads that involve. Since then, the system has benefitted from many enhancements like security services, data management faculties and distributed storage infrastructures. Data forms the single most important asset in a grid computing system.

Virtualization is the abstraction of hardware through. This white paper will provide insights in these matters and how to phase in with existing and new systems. Linux and grid computing project leader, tivoli systems as a certified tivoli. Computing hardware is a platform for information processing. Before the 20th century, most calculations were done by humans. In grid computing, the computers on the network can work on a task together. A data center is a facility that houses information technology hardware such as computing units, data storage and networking equipment. Fellenstein during recent years, we have witnessed a major paradigm shift in distributed computing principles. Innovations of the netsolve grid computing system request pdf. Looking farther into the future, we expect that distributed ve applications will.

A softwarehardware hybrid and federated experiment environment for smart grid song tan and wenzhan song, georgia state university steve yothment, panasonic automotive. Distributed computing systems can run on hardware that is provided by many vendors, and can use a variety of standardsbased software components. A scientist studying proteins logs into a computer and uses an entire. A computational grid is a hardware and software infrastructure. This work proposes a complete grid infrastructure for distributed high performance computing based on dynamically reconfigurable fpgas. Besides, a set of services designed to facilitate the application. The hardware and software enabling those consumer and business services should never show through if the applications are well designed. Grid computing is the use of widely distributed computer resources to reach a common goal.

For instance, many ot systems increasingly use cots hardware and software components from mainstream technology, software, and telecommunications providers. Distributed systems offer a route to centrally controlled computing power with geographically dispersed hardware. These components are contained with all the software, hardware, services and. Smarter grid solutions sgs provides innovative smart grid control systems and power systems consultancy for power companies. Infrastructure identifies ways that a company can grow in terms of computing resources while simultaneously becoming less dependent on hardware and energy consumption. Offering a combination of technology partners software with dell emc hardware. The oracle database 10g leverages gridenabling hardware innovations and automatically provisions clustered storage and servers to different. Typically, a grid works on various tasks within a network, but it is also capable of working on specialized. Because it is an emerging technology, grid computing can mean different things to different people, but here is a simple, serviceable definition for the concept of grid computing grid computing allows you to unite pools of servers, storage systems, and networks into a single large system so you can deliver the power of multiple systems resources to a single user point for a specific purpose. Evolution of grid computing architecture and grid adoption models by j.

Bright computing is an industry leader in hpc middleware solutions, for provisioning and managing hpc clusters, hadoop clusters, and openstack private clouds in your data center or in the cloud. Evolution of grid computing systems and its framework. Grid computing is a group of networked computers that work together as a virtual supercomputer to perform large tasks, such as analyzing huge sets of data or weather modeling. Cloud computing saas, paas, and iaas flashcards quizlet. Mis infrastructure is a communications system created by linking two or more devices and establishing a standard. Through the cloud, you can assemble and use vast computer grids for specific time periods and purposes, paying, if necessary, only for what you use to save both the time. A grid computing system consists of machines that have differe. In grid computing, the computers on the network can work on a task together, thus functioning as a supercomputer. Grid computing can be defined in many ways but for these discussions lets simply call it a way to execute compute jobs. Computers, networks, and storage operating systems and resource management software applications from a small but growing set of vendors custom applications developed in. Dell technologies introduces new solutions to advance high. All of that software is open source, kubernetes and the projects, some of the cloud data computing foundation.

Introduction to grid computing december 2005 international technical support organization sg24677800. Applying general systems theory to the evolution of computing gives the computing levels shown in figure 1. Grid computing is a group of networked computers which work together as a virtual supercomputer to perform large tasks, such as analysing huge sets of data or weather modeling. Shared computing usually refers to a collection of computers that share processing power in order to complete a specific task. In a basic grid computing system, every computer can access the resources of every other computer belonging to the network. Grid computing is a processor architecture that combines computer resources from various domains to reach a main objective. Aug 18, 2005 enterprise grid computing requires a more systemic and holistic approach to managing the data center. Software can be used for security purpose, security system if you know a lot about software you may break any security system example code and you can even rob the bank in computer term is known as hacking. Software and workloads used in performance tests may have been optimized for performance only on intel microprocessors. Grid computing is the collection of computer resources from multiple locations to reach a common goal. A computing grid can be thought of as a distributed system with noninteractive workloads that involve many files.

But in heterogeneous windowsbased environments which cant be altered and without any contention, i cant really see much benefit in costly grid software. This software s used for daily communication through digital mobile, grid computing and cloud computing internet. Our products and services help network operators connect more low carbon technologies to the existing grid and defer or remove the need for expensive and timeconsuming grid reinforcements. Part 4 gives an overview of the grid computing offerings and services that ibm provides. Grid computing has been around for over 12 years now and its advantages are many. Open source will enable the energy transition eeweb. So there is no question about the value and the security of open source. Dealing with heterogeneous platforms, protocols and applications. In this article, we give you an overview of the key components that make up a grid environment, and we present most of our information and concepts within the context of the globus toolkit. Highlevel overview of grid computing the most common description of grid computing includes an analogy to a power grid. Grid host software and hardware resources that can include data, file, software components or. Grid computing is hardware and software infrastructure which offer a cheap, distributable, coordinated and reliable. Grid extends the existing distributed computing resources further into a more unified and collaborative structure. Such systems are independent of the underlying software.

Farrell 2006 grid computing 6 distributed systems to grids 1960 1970 1980 1990 2000 bespoke pioneering distributed systems. Processors the brains of the computer, the part that performs any needed calculations or processing. Various grid productions and comparison of oracle and ibm grid. State of enterprise grid computing today to be successful with grid today, enterprise customers must be resourceful. Performance tests, such as sysmark and mobilemark, are measured using. In terms of components, grid computing looks much like a desktop computer and contains. Grid has focused on scientific technical computing across organizational boundaries here, secure, distributed resource sharing is the key but no standards exist for interoperability or pluggable components. Includes the hardware, software, and telecommunications equipment that, when combined, provides the underlying foundation to support the organizations goals c. The grid can be thought as a distributed system with noninteractive workloads that involve a. The data center grid or network becomes the new system, so to speakthe network is the computer to quote one vendor. Once people agree upon a reliable set of standards and protocols, it will be easier and more efficient for organizations to adopt the grid computing model. The history of computing hardware covers the developments from early simple devices to aid calculation to modern day computers. Grid computing is gaining a lot of attention within the it industry.

The size of a grid may vary from smallconfined to a network of computer workstations within a corporation, for exampleto large, public collaborations across many companies and networks. Using existing hardware for a grid can save a firm the millions of dollars it. While the leading hardware vendors like ibm, hp and sun etc. The role of grid computing in 21st century communications. Grid computing is hardware and software infrastructure which offer a cheap, distributable, coordinated and reliable access to powerful computational capabilities. Grid computing software uses existing computer hardware to work together and mimic a massively parallel supercomputer. Grid computing is a technology in which several computers work together to act as a single, more powerful computer. Hpc management software for hpc clusters aspen systems. Grid computing, grid architectures and middleware api.

How can autonomous vehicles be protected against cyber. This means that they can be removed and replaced by another piece of hardware. The new hardware development trend and the challenges in data. In her new column covering neuromorphic engineering. Within a data grid infrastructure are the components used to provide grid. Grid has focused on scientific technical computing across organizational. Platform combination of hardware and software resources that yields a runtime environment, such as windows or linuxbased environment.

Part 3 presents grid computing product families that can be used to build a complete grid solution. Software system for application developers that provides a user interface that allows access to key softwaredevelopment activities, such as editing, compiling, and testing. Grid computing is still a developing field and is related to several other innovative computing systems, some of which are subcategories of grid computing. Although it has been used within the academic and scientific community for some time, standards, enabling technologies, toolkits. This paper strives to compare and contrast cloud computing with grid computing from. Eniac board, edvac board, ordvac board, and brlesc i board, showing the trend toward miniaturization. Pandora was founded in 2000 and is a big user of cloud computing. It comprises of a collection of integrated and networked hardware, software and internet infrastructures. Grid computing products and services august 2005 international technical support organization sg24665000. Software system for application developers that provides a user interface that allows access to key software development activities, such as editing, compiling, and testing. From a component perspective, grid computing looks much like a desktop computer containing processors, memory, storage, and software. Citeseerx document details isaac councill, lee giles, pradeep teregowda. The grid is an infrastructure that bonds and unifies globally remote and diverse resources in order to provide computing support for a wide range of applications.

Hardware as a service haas, in a grid computing context, is a payasyougo model for accessing a providers infrastructure and cpu power. Oracle provides substantial grid computing technology. But, there are differences between grid computing and the. Grid also enables the heterogeneous systems to work together to form the image of a large virtual computing system offering a variety of virtual resources.

They can run on various operating systems, and can use various communications protocols. Request pdf innovations of the netsolve grid computing system summary 5. Mar 03, 2017 system hardware refers to the physical components from which a system is made. Practical neuromorphic hardware will require major reductions in power consumption. All of that software is opensource kubernetes and the projects, some of the cloud data computing foundation. Grid technologies and infrastructure support the sharing and coordinated use of diverse resources in dynamic, distributed virtual organizations that is, the creation, from geographically distributed components operated by distinct organizations with di. One concern about grid is that if one piece of the software on a node fails, other pieces of the software on other nodes may fail. Grids and grid technologies for widearea distributed computing.

For some other types of computation itfom will also be able to utilise capacity computing resources such as cloud or grid. Grid computing requires the use of software that can divide and farm out pieces of a program as one large system image to several thousand computers. Grid computing can be defined in many ways but for these discussions lets simply call it a way to execute compute jobs e. The evolution of computing the social design of technical. Innovations of the netsolve grid computing system 2001. Cloud computing is used to define a new class of computing that is based on network technology. Grid infrastructure introduction to grid computing. Open source will speed technological innovation and enable. This combinatorial approach to reasoning is very straightforward in a grid computing infrastructure, simply due to the fact that all key resources are shared, as is the information correlated respective to the resources. The netsolve system, from the university of tennessees innovative computing laboratory, was one of the earlier grid systems developed. Netsolve 10, and it supports a component model the cca 48 not. The netsolve grid computing system was first developed in the mid 1990s to provide users with seamless access to remote computational hardware and software resources. Hardware and software are the two major elements that constitute a computing system.

1406 1405 1270 1311 101 1621 673 1594 1465 1427 1095 1438 368 1069 385 1376 1058 319 1612 1108 172 1075 881 1149 774 987 476 940 999 344 214 805 324